Amazon Redshift unterstützt ab dem 1. November 2025 nicht mehr die Erstellung neuer Python-UDFs. Wenn Sie Python-UDFs verwenden möchten, erstellen Sie die UDFs vor diesem Datum. Bestehende Python-UDFs funktionieren weiterhin wie gewohnt. Weitere Informationen finden Sie im Blog-Posting
SVV_INTEGRATION
SVV_INTEGRATION zeigt Details zur Konfiguration von Integrationen an.
SVV_INTEGRATION ist nur für Superuser sichtbar. Weitere Informationen finden Sie unter Sichtbarkeit der Daten in Systemtabellen und Ansichten.
Informationen zu Null-ETL-Integrationen finden Sie unter Null-ETL-Integrationen.
Tabellenspalten
| Spaltenname | Datentyp | Beschreibung |
|---|---|---|
| integration_id | character(128) | Die Kennung, die der Integration zugeordnet ist. |
| target_database | character(128) | Die Datenbank in Amazon Redshift, die die Integrationsdaten empfängt. |
| Quelle | character(128) | Die Quelldaten für die Integration. Mögliche Typen sind u. a. MySQL, PostgreSQL und S3_EVENT_NOTIFICATIONS. |
| state | character(128) | Der Zustand der Integration. Mögliche Werte sind PendingDbConnectState, SchemaDiscoveryState, CdcRefreshState und ErrorState. |
| current_lag | bigint | Die aktuelle Verzögerungszeit (Millisekunden) zwischen der Quelle und dem Ziel der Integration. |
| last_replicated_checkpoint | character(128) | Der zuletzt replizierte Checkpoint. |
| total_tables_replicated | Ganzzahl | Die Gesamtzahl der Tabellen, die sich derzeit im Status „repliziert“ befinden. |
| total_tables_failed | Ganzzahl | Die Gesamtzahl der Tabellen, die sich derzeit im Status „fehlgeschlagen“ befinden. |
| creation_time | Zeitstempel | Die Uhrzeit (UTC), zu der die Integration erstellt wurde. Sie ist definiert als die Uhrzeit, zu der die Zieldatenbank aus der Integration erstellt wurde. |
| refresh_interval | Ganzzahl | Das ungefähre Zeitintervall in Sekunden für die Aktualisierung von Daten aus der Zero-ETL-Quelle in die Zieldatenbank. |
| source_database | character(128) | Der Name der Quelldatenbank. |
| is_history_mode | boolesch | Der Wert TRUE gibt an, dass der Verlaufsmodus aktiviert ist. FALSE gibt an, dass der Verlaufsmodus deaktiviert ist. |
Beispielabfragen
Der folgende SQL-Befehl zeigt die aktuell definierten Integrationen an.
select * from svv_integration;integration_id | target_database | source | state | current_lag | last_replicated_checkpoint | total_tables_replicated | total_tables_failed | creation_time | refresh_interval | source_database | is_history_mode ---------------------------------------+-----------------+--------+-----------------+-------------+-------------------------------------+-------------------------+---------------------+---------------------------+--------------------+-----------------+----------------- 99108e72-1cfd-414f-8cc0-0216acefac77 | perfdb | MySQL | CdcRefreshState | 56606106 | {"txn_seq":9834,"txn_id":126597515} | 152 | 0 | 2023-09-19 21:05:27.520299| 720 + mysourceetl | f